| 1. |  watch video | Basting Sauce for Grilled Ducks
Whether your ducks are marinated or dry seasoned, you can add additional flavor while grilling by brushing with a basting sauce. Keep in mind that basting sauces have to be used carefully. One that's full of sugar, or anything sweet, will cause the meat to burn over direct heat. Basting sauces that contain fats, butter and oils will cause the grill to flame up and burn the meat as well.
